In March 2026, the Cozy team attended NHS 2026 in Las Vegas, also known as the National Hardware Show / NHS Concept to Commerce. For us, this show was a good opportunity to meet people from the hardware, home improvement, bathroom remodeling, and retail industries. Compared with a traditional bathroom design show, NHS gave us a chance to connect with more distributors, retailers, contractors, product buyers, and business owners who are looking for practical products that can perform well in real homes. At the show, we presented a focused selection of Cozy bathroom products, including glass shower door systems, shower door hardware, handles, rollers, sliding door components, and related bathroom accessories. Instead of bringing a large decorative booth, we chose a more direct product display. Visitors could see the glass, hardware finishes, handles, tracks, and installation details up close. For products like shower doors, this kind of in-person experience matters. People want to feel the hardware, check the finish, look at the structure, and understand how the system works before they decide to work with a brand. What Visitors Paid Attention To At our booth, visitors showed strong interest in several product areas: Shower door hardware finishesMany people looked closely at the different handle and hardware finishes, including black, brushed nickel, chrome, and gold-tone options. These finishes are important because they need to match different bathroom styles and customer preferences. Sliding shower door systemsThe sliding door display helped visitors better understand the structure of the system, from the top rail to the rollers, handles, and glass connection points. Glass shower door componentsFor buyers and professionals, small parts are often just as important as the final appearance. We had useful conversations about component quality, packaging, compatibility, and replacement needs. Retail and distribution opportunitiesSeveral visitors wanted to understand how Cozy products could fit into their existing bathroom, hardware, or home improvement product lines. These discussions gave us a clearer picture of what the market needs: products that look clean, install properly, and can be supplied consistently.   Listening to Customers and Industry Partners One of the most valuable parts of the show was listening.
